Approximate using ~10% perf loss / 1,000 ft DA for normally aspirated, scaled by powerplant type. Verify with your aircraft's POH for accurate numbers — especially above 5,000 ft DA where these rules of thumb diverge. Severity rating assumes a standard altimeter setting (29.92" Hg / 1013 hPa); a non-standard setting shifts the effective altitude by roughly 1,000 ft per 1" Hg of deviation.
